Transaction 6523f54fe8e3fb10323ef5ad5d7a604d24eb23d3d5208a8224eb951904bd7343

1 Input
2 Outputs
  • 6523f54fe8e3fb10323ef5ad5d7a604d24eb23d3d5208a8224eb951904bd7343:0
  • value  26667000
    address  3Ffx6nksQ1NRFdESDzghBtcisrgnPai3UD
  • 6523f54fe8e3fb10323ef5ad5d7a604d24eb23d3d5208a8224eb951904bd7343:1
  • value  109731548
    address  36ErcLmTMd5evNYuPkVChLi5BooEwacTdt